WebFlattening a linked list should generate a linked list with nodes of the following type: (1) Only one pointer to the next node. (2) All nodes are sorted based on data. For instance: … Web/* class ListNode { int val; ListNode next; ListNode down; ListNode(int val) { this.val = val; } } /* * My Java solution using recursion and DFS * I simply assume there is only one node in the upper level who can get access to the lower level.
data structures - Flatten a Linked List in Java - Stack Overflow
WebGiven the root of a binary tree, flatten the tree into a "linked list":. The "linked list" should use the same TreeNode class where the right child pointer points to the next node in the … WebAug 9, 2012 · A “flattening” of a tree is merely a list resulting from a traversal; your data structure is no longer nested, but flat instead. To flatten a tree, begin with an empty linked list. Then traverse the tree in the order of your choosing, appending each visited node to the linked list. I presume “the tree can be modified” means that your ... tsk thames
Flattening a Linked List - iq.opengenus.org
WebSep 29, 2012 · The down pointer is used to link nodes of the flattened list. Follow the given steps to solve the problem: Recursively call to merge the current linked list with the next linked list. If the current linked list is empty or there is no next linked list then return … Print the Middle of a given linked list; Flattening a linked list; Delete the … Given a Linked List of size N, where every node represents a sub-linked-list and … Given a linked list where in addition to the next pointer, each node has a child … WebFlattening: In this step, flatten the list either horizontally using the next pointers or vertically using the down pointers. Sorting: In this step, sort the flattened list using the … WebFeb 1, 2024 · In this problem, we are given linked list consisting of two pointer nodes, right and down. Right node is the main linked list pointer.. Down node is for secondary linked list starting with that node.. All the linked lists are sorted. Our task is to create a program to flatten a linked list and the resulting list will itself be a sorted one. tsk tax services